About the Role

As Warehouse Manager, you will be responsible for the full scope of warehouse operations — ensuring efficiency, accuracy, and continuous improvement throughout.

Your key responsibilities will include:

  • Overseeing goods inward processes, including inspection and receipt of stock.
  • Managing stock control and inventory accuracy to minimise discrepancies.
  • Leading pick, pack, and despatch operations to meet customer delivery expectations.
  • Coordinating logistics and outbound shipments to ensure on-time and secure delivery.
  • Providing leadership and development for a high-performing warehouse team.
  • Establishing and monitoring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) to measure success.
  • Driving continuous improvement initiatives to optimise performance.
  • Maintaining health, safety, and compliance standards across all operations.

About You

You’ll be a proactive, hands-on leader who thrives in a fast-paced, high-volume environment. You bring both strategic thinking and practical experience to deliver exceptional results.

We’re looking for someone with:

  • Proven experience in warehouse or logistics management.
  • Strong leadership and team development abilities.
  • In-depth knowledge of stock control systems and logistics processes.
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• A focus on continuous improvement and operational excellence.
  • A strong commitment to health, safety, and quality standards.
